Re: The World Cup : Mon Oct 31, 2022 10:39 am  
That was the target last year, a lot has changed since then, particularly inflation and cost of living pressures.

I think if they get less than 500000 that would be disappointing. However we have had a similar format of world cup since 1995, so 2000, 2013 and 2021 all either added teams, fans or both! There is clear growth and lessons learned each time, and there is more that can be done next time.

The big problem remains, that less people are playing the game in this country and the result is we are producing less pro players domestically. Therefore England, and the rest of the European teams are less competitive with the improving Pacific nations.
